World Fish Center

The World Fish Center is an international organization dedicated to improving fish farming and aquatic resource management, primarily in developing countries. Its goal is to help communities grow fish sustainably, which provides food and income without harming the environment. They conduct research, develop new farming techniques, and share knowledge to boost fish production. By supporting small-scale farmers and local fisheries, the Center aims to reduce hunger, improve nutrition, and promote economic growth through healthy aquatic ecosystems.
